Ethernet cables (such as Cat5e, Cat6, Cat6a, and Cat7) are used to transmit data between network devices. They consist of twisted pairs of copper wires to reduce interference.
Fiber optic cables use light to transmit data over long distances with high speed and low latency. Common types include single-mode and multi-mode fibers.
Patch panels are used in data centers and structured cabling systems to organize and manage network cables.
Racks and cabinets are used to house networking equipment like switches, routers, patch panels, and servers in an organized manner.
